Quang Nam flooded with tourists flocking to its Hoi An town PDF Print E-mail
Feb 22, 2008 at 08:43 AM

ImageAs many as 15,000 domestic and foreign tourists flocked to Hoi An ancient town in the central province of Quang Nam on February 20 to pray for good luck.

All local entertainment areas were open to the public on the fifteenth day of the first lunar month of Vietnam’s New Year festival. Besides chess and calligraphy, visitors had the opportunity to hear poems, folk songs and love songs and to drop flowers garlands and coloured lanterns on the Hoai river.
Hoi An’s old quarter was reportedly overcrowded by large crowds of young people wishing to visit the Phuoc Kien communal house.
The number of visitors to pagodas in Hoi An on the fifteenth of the first lunar month (February 21) would be much higher.
